centos

centos pgadmin如何防火墙设置

小樊
45
2025-04-29 00:12:26
栏目: 智能运维

在CentOS系统中配置防火墙以允许pgAdmin的访问,通常涉及使用firewalld这个工具。以下是配置防火墙的基本步骤:

  1. 安装firewalld

    如果你的CentOS系统还没有安装firewalld,可以使用以下命令进行安装:

    sudo yum install firewalld
    
  2. 启动firewalld服务

    安装完成后,启动firewalld服务并设置开机自启:

    sudo systemctl start firewalld
    sudo systemctl enable firewalld
    
  3. 查看firewalld状态

    使用以下命令可以查看firewalld服务的状态:

    sudo systemctl status firewalld
    
  4. 配置防火墙规则

    • 开放pgAdmin默认端口:pgAdmin通常使用端口5050,你需要添加这个端口到防火墙规则中。

      sudo firewall-cmd --permanent --zone public --add-port 5050/tcp
      
    • 重新加载防火墙配置:添加规则后,需要重新加载配置以使更改生效:

      sudo firewall-cmd --reload
      
  5. 允许特定IP访问(可选):

    如果你只想允许特定IP地址访问pgAdmin,可以使用以下命令:

    sudo firewall-cmd --permanent --zone public --add-rich-rule 'rule family "ipv4" source address "192.168.1.100" accept'
    

    192.168.1.100替换为允许访问pgAdmin的实际IP地址。

  6. 查看当前防火墙规则

    使用以下命令查看当前的防火墙规则:

    sudo firewall-cmd --list-all
    

以上步骤可以帮助你在CentOS系统上配置防火墙,以允许pgAdmin的访问。请根据你的实际情况调整端口号和IP地址。

0
看了该问题的人还看了